One of the primary advantages of investing in dividend-paying companies such as Les Docks is that dividends usually grow steadily over time. As a result, well-established companies that pay dividends typically increase their dividend payouts yearly, which many long-term traders find attractive.
  
Investing in stocks that pay dividends is one of many strategies that are good for long-term investments. Ex-dividend dates are significant because investors in Les Docks must own a stock before its ex-dividend date to receive its next dividend.
